1

Github Jobs in Oregon (NOW HIRING)

OR

$52.75 - $72.25/hr

Key Responsibilities You'll work primarily with GitHub Actions, Terraform, Docker, and Kubernetes across GCP and AWS environments - collaborating day-to-day with software engineers, bioinformatics ...

OR · On-site

$52.75 - $72.25/hr

Build secure, robust CI/CD pipelines (GitHub Actions / Azure DevOps Pipelines) with automated testing, scans, and approvals. * Standardize deployment strategies (blue/green, canary, rolling) for ...

OR · On-site

$129.90K - $166.80K/yr

Build secure, robust CI/CD pipelines (GitHub Actions / Azure DevOps Pipelines) with automated testing, scans, and approvals. * Standardize deployment strategies (blue/green, canary, rolling) for ...

Use code management repositories (e.g., GitHub, Azure DevOps) for infrastructure configuration and deployment. * Contribute to SCRUM or Agile processes by delivering infrastructure-related tasks and ...

Actively leverage AI-powered development tools (e.g., GitHub Copilot, Amazon CodeWhisperer) in your daily workflow to accelerate development, enhance code quality, and automate routine tasks.

OR · On-site

$89K - $148K/yr

Develop and manage CI/CD pipelines (Jenkins, GitHub Actions, GitLab CI, AWS CodePipeline, etc.) and support containerized workloads (Docker, ECS, EKS, Kubernetes). * Enable automated testing ...

Actively leverage AI-powered development tools (e.g., GitHub Copilot, Amazon CodeWhisperer) in your daily workflow to accelerate development, enhance code quality, and automate routine tasks.

GitHub and GitHub Actions * Building automated cloud infrastructure across multiple Production and Non-Production environments * Scripting and automating builds, workflows, tasks and other ...

Java Developer

Portland, OR · On-site

$53.75 - $69.50/hr

... GitHub, or SVN software repositories 2+ years' mentoring, governing, and supporting 2-5 Junior developers concurrently (preferred) Experience working as a senior engineer on multiple projects and ...

OR · On-site

$129.90K - $166.80K/yr

Exposure to a variety of modern CI platforms (GitHub Actions, Azure DevOps) and dedicated Continuous Delivery tools (Spinnaker, Harness). * Hands-on experience in a multi-cloud environment ...

next page

Showing results 1-20

People also search for

Github information

See Oregon salary details

$24.3K

$145.8K

$204.6K

How much do github jobs pay per year?

As of May 31, 2026, the average yearly pay for github in Oregon is $145,774.00, according to ZipRecruiter salary data. Most workers in this role earn between $122,600.00 and $169,200.00 per year, depending on experience, location, and employer.

What is a GitHub job?

A GitHub job typically refers to a role related to GitHub, either as an employee of GitHub Inc. or a position that heavily involves using GitHub for version control and collaboration. Jobs at GitHub Inc. range from engineering and product management to customer support and sales. Outside the company, many software development or DevOps roles require proficiency with GitHub to manage code repositories, collaborate with teams, and automate workflows.

What are the key skills and qualifications needed to thrive as a GitHub Developer, and why are they important?

To excel as a GitHub Developer, you need strong programming skills, experience with version control, and a solid understanding of collaborative software development workflows. Familiarity with Git, continuous integration systems like GitHub Actions, and knowledge of markdown and issue tracking are typically required. Effective communication, teamwork, and problem-solving abilities help developers contribute to projects and resolve issues efficiently. These skills are crucial for successful code collaboration, project management, and delivering high-quality open-source or enterprise software solutions.

What are some common challenges faced by software engineers working at GitHub, and how can they be addressed?

Software engineers at GitHub often work on large-scale, distributed systems that require collaboration across multiple teams and time zones. One common challenge is maintaining effective communication and coordination while working remotely. Engineers address this by utilizing robust documentation, regular asynchronous updates, and collaborative tools like pull requests and code reviews. Additionally, managing the complexity of a platform used by millions of developers requires strong testing practices and a focus on scalability and security.

What is a GitHub developer?

A GitHub developer is someone who uses GitHub, a web-based platform for version control and collaboration, to manage and contribute to software development projects. They utilize Git, a distributed version control system, to track changes in code, collaborate with team members, and manage project workflows. GitHub developers often contribute to open-source projects, participate in code reviews, and use features like pull requests and issues to coordinate development efforts. Their work helps ensure code quality, maintainability, and seamless collaboration in software projects.

What is the difference between Github vs Software Developer?

AspectGithubSoftware Developer
Primary RolePlatform for version control and collaborationDesigning, coding, testing software applications
Required SkillsKnowledge of Git, version control, collaboration toolsProgramming languages, problem-solving, software design
Work EnvironmentOnline, collaborative, open-source projectsOffice or remote, development teams, client projects
Industry UsageUsed by developers for code hosting and collaborationDeveloping software across various industries

Github is a platform that facilitates version control and collaboration among developers, while a Software Developer is a professional who creates software applications. Github is a tool used within the software development process, whereas a Software Developer is the role that involves designing and coding software. Both are essential in the tech industry, but serve different purposes.

More about Github jobs
What are the most commonly searched types of Github jobs in Oregon? The most popular types of Github jobs in Oregon are:
What are popular job titles related to Github jobs in Oregon? For Github jobs in Oregon, the most frequently searched job titles are:
What cities in Oregon are hiring for Github jobs? Cities in Oregon with the most Github job openings:
Infographic showing various Github job openings in Oregon as of May 2026, with employment types broken down into 89% Full Time, 1% Part Time, and 10% Contract. Highlights an 75% Physical, 6% Hybrid, and 19% Remote job distribution, with an average salary of $145,774 per year, or $70.1 per hour.

$52.75 - $72.25/hr

Other

Posted 14 days ago


Natera rating

7.7

Company rating: 7.7 out of 10

Based on 35 frontline employees who took The Breakroom Quiz

47th of 103 rated laboratories


Job description

Our bioinformatics pipelines, software systems, and diagnostic infrastructure are growing in complexity and scale. Development teams need fast, reliable, secure delivery workflows. Bioinformatics scientists need reproducible, well-governed compute environments. And as a regulated clinical diagnostics company, we need it to be auditable and compliant.

This is a greenfield opportunity to shape how software gets built and deployed at Foresight Dx - designing CI/CD architecture, driving automation across GCP and AWS, and becoming the infrastructure partner our engineering and science teams depend on.

Key Responsibilities

You'll work primarily with GitHub Actions, Terraform, Docker, and Kubernetes across GCP and AWS environments - collaborating day-to-day with software engineers, bioinformatics scientists, and operations teams. In practice, this means:

  • Designing, building and maintaining CI/CD pipelines using GitHub Actions to automate builds, testing, and deployment across development and production environments.

  • Implementing infrastructure-as-code solutions with Terraform to support repeatable, version-controlled, and auditable infrastructure deployments.

  • Automating deployment and configuration of applications, bioinformatics pipelines, and supporting services across both GCP and AWS.

  • Building and maintaining automation scripts in Python and Shell/Bash to reduce manual operations, improve deployment reliability, and increase developer velocity.

  • Managing containerized applications using Docker, Kubernetes, Google Cloud Run, and AWS container services.

  • Configuring and maintaining monitoring, logging, and altering solutions to provide full visibility into application and pipeline health.

  • Implementing security controls across CI/CD pipelines - including secrets management, access controls, and vulnerability scanning - with a regulated-environment mindset.

  • Managing configuration management for application environments and bioinformatics workstations.

  • Creating clear, comprehensive documentation for deployment processes, runbooks, and troubleshooting guides that support regulatory compliance requirements.

  • Driving continuous improvement initiatives to reduce deployment friction, improve build times, and make developers more productive.

  • Mentoring and providing technical guidance to development teams on DevOps best practices, cloud-native patterns, and tooling.

Qualifications

Required

  • 5-10 years of experience in DevOps, platform engineering, or software engineering with a strong automation focus.

  • Proven expertise building and maintaining CI/CD pipelines - GitHub Actions experience strongly preferred; GitLab CI or Jenkins also relevant.

  • Strong hands-on experience with GCP and AWS, including deploying and managing production workloads in both environments.

  • Proficiency with Terraform for infrastructure-as-code automation and provisioning.

  • Solid experience with containerization and orchestration - Docker and Kubernetes are core to this role.

  • Strong scripting skills in Python and Shell/Bash; you're comfortable writing automation from scratch, not just adapting templates.

  • Experience with configuration management tools such as Ansible, Chef, or Puppet.

  • Solid understanding of software development lifecycle, Git Version control workflows, and branching strategies.

  • Experience implementing security best practices in CI/CD pipelines and cloud environments.

  • Strong written communication skills and a track record of producing clear, useful process documentation.

  • A pragmatic, learner's mindset - you balance quick wins with thoughtful long-term architecture decisions.

Preferred

  • Experienced in regulatory industry - FDA, clinical diagnostics, healthcare - with exposure to validation and compliance documentation requirements.

  • Background in software development or engineering with understanding of application architecture.

  • Familiarity with bioinformatics workflows, NGS pipelines, or computational biology environments.

  • Experience with observability platforms such as Prometheus, Grafana, Datadog, or New Relic.

  • Knowledge of GitOps practices and declarative deployment patterns.

  • Cloud FinOps experience or cost optimization work in multi-cloud environments.

  • Contributions to open-source DevOps tools or automation projects.


What Natera employees say

Pay

Benefits

Hours and flexibility

Workplace

Get the full story on Breakroom